Installation Process
- Verify EMT conduit end is cut square and deburred to prevent conductor damage
- Insert conduit fully into connector until it contacts the internal shoulder
- Tighten both set screws alternately to ensure even pressure distribution
- Thread connector into electrical enclosure knockout opening
- Tighten securely using appropriate wrench size for locknut engagement
- Verify mechanical connection integrity before pulling conductors

EMT Set Screw Connector System Benefits
Set screw connectors offer superior installation speed compared to compression fittings while maintaining excellent mechanical strength. The dual screw design distributes clamping force evenly around the conduit circumference, preventing deformation while ensuring secure retention. This makes them ideal for applications where conduit may experience vibration or thermal cycling that could loosen single-point connections.
Why Choose Insulated Throat Design?
The insulated throat protects conductor insulation from damage during wire pulling operations, reducing the risk of ground faults and electrical failures. This feature is particularly valuable in commercial installations where conductor replacement costs are high and system reliability is critical.
